INFLUENCE OF PRE-SOWING TREATMENTS ON GERMINATION AND SEEDLING GROWTH ATTRIBUTES IN HIRDA (TERMINALIA CHEBULA RETZ.)

S. R. Kamble, M. T. Bhingarde and D. R. Nagawade

Abstract

The pre-sowing seed treatments were given and field observations recorded on germination and different seedling growth attributing characters of hirda (Terminalia chebula Retz.). The study showed that all the pre-sowing seed treatments given significantly influenced the germination and seedling growth attributes of hirda except root-shoot ratio. The seeds soaked in conc. H2SO4 for 4 minutes followed by washing and soaking in cold water for 24 hours (T10) showed early seedling emergence (35.00), maximum germination percentage (40.00), highest plant height (32.30), maximum number of leaves per seedling (24.60) and also higher values in shoot diameter (4.01), shoot dry weight (1.81), Root length (22.57cm), Root diameter (3.39mm), Root dry weight (1.51g), seedling vigour index (2191.15) as compared to other pre-sowing treatments and is followed by pre sowing treatment T9 (soaking in Con. H2SO4 for 2 min. followed by washing and soaking in cold water for 12 hr.). The treatment T10 recorded the lowest root: shoot ratio than any other treatments which was beneficial as far as seedling growth attributes are concerned.
